Upgrade to a Fuel-Efficient Model: Make the Eco-Friendly Choice



Old gas guzzlers are vehicles that have poor fuel economy. They use more fuel than other types of cars and produce a lot of pollution. If you're still driving one, there are many reasons why it may be time to trade it in for something more efficient.

The first reason is that gas guzzlers are expensive to maintain and repair. They require frequent trips to the mechanic, which means paying high fees for labor and parts. You'll also spend more money on fuel because your car won't get good mileage.

Another reason is that gas guzzlers don't protect the environment as other vehicles do. Because they consume so much fuel, their emissions pollute our air and contribute to climate change-which can lead to heat waves, flooding, and other natural disasters worldwide.
